Patch version 0.8 of SDL(Simple DirectMedia Layer) for Nano-X API | |
================================================================= | |
Author: Hsieh-Fu Tsai, clare@setabox.com | |
There are two patch files in this package. | |
1. The first patch file, nanox.patch, is to fix a bug in Nano-X. | |
This patch is proposed by Gary James (gjames@twcny.rr.com). | |
It fixes the client side GrClose(). In the original version, | |
GrOpen() can only be called once. When the GrOpen() is called at | |
the second time, the program will terminate. In order to prevent | |
this situation, we need to insert "nxSocket = -1" after | |
"close(nxSocket)" in GrClose(). If you do not have this problem, | |
you may skip this step. | |

Quick Install | |
============= | |
1. ./configure --disable-video-x11 --disable-video-fbcon \ | |
--enable-video-nanox \ | |
--with-nanox-pixel-type=[rgb/0888/888/565/555/332/pal] | |
2. make clean | |
3. make | |
4. make install (as root) | |

Nitty-gritty | |
============ | |
--with-nanox-pixel-type=[rgb/0888/888/565/555/332/pal] | |
If the wrong pixel type is used, the program will crash when the | |
sub-routine updates the screen. This option depends on SCREEN_PIXTYPE | |
which is defined in Microwin0.89pre7/src/config. SCREEN_PIXTYPE | |
is used to define the pixel type in Microwindows/Nano-X. | |
I only test the program when the pixel type is in "rgb" | |
(Microwin under X11) or "888" (framebuffer in 24-bit). | |
--enable-nanox-debug Show debug messages | |
--enable-nanox-share-memory Use shared-memory to speed up | |

Todo List | |
========= | |
1. Create hardware surface | |
2. Create YUVOverlay on hardware | |
3. Use OpenGL | |
4. Gamma correction | |
5. Hide/Change mouse pointer | |
